Thursday’s incident also comes one day after a 15-year-old student at the school of about 3,300 students was attacked while ordering food at Gemelli Pizzeria on North Avenue. That incident took place around 2:30 p.m. Wednesday.

New Rochelle police said that in Wednesday’s incident, the 15-year-old was allegedly assaulted by 16- and 17-year-olds at the restaurant which, like the Dunkin Donuts,  is on North Avenue near the school campus.
